Storm Shadow/SCALP is a long-range, air-launched cruise missile developed for deep-strike, precision-engagement roles. It was created through a UK–France collaboration involving BAe Systems, Matra BAe Dynamics, and later MBDA, to provide stand-off strike capability for platforms such as the Panavia Tornado, Eurofighter Typhoon, and Dassault Rafale.
